This Windows 11 update makes Start Menu much more desirable and usable again

  • Microsoft is testing a new interface for Start Menu on Windows 11, reducing the existing clutter of randomly interspersed apps and files.
  • The updated interface merges the Pinned and Recommended sections into a single section and adds a third section labelled All.
  • The overhauled Start Menu has a vertically scrolling layout and gives users the option to hide recommendations.
  • These changes are currently available in the latest Windows 11 Insider preview builds in the Dev and Beta channels.

Windows 11 tests taskbar icons that scale up and down like on a Mac

  • Microsoft is testing resizable taskbar icons in Windows 11 that can shrink as you open more apps or stay at a smaller size.
  • The feature is part of the latest Insider Preview Beta and offers options to show smaller taskbar buttons.
  • The resizable taskbar icons are reminiscent of the macOS dock, where icons get smaller as more applications or minimized windows are added.
  • The Insider Build also includes a larger Start menu layout with the ability to hide recommended recent apps and show all installed apps.

Apple reportedly testing OLED iPad mini display made by Samsung Display

  • Apple is reportedly testing a compact OLED display for its upcoming iPad mini, supplied by Samsung.
  • It is unclear if the OLED panel offers a refresh rate above the 60Hz LCD in the current iPad mini 7.
  • Previous reports suggest that an 8.5-inch OLED iPad mini is planned for a 2026 launch.
  • The iPad mini and iPad Air models might use single-stack LTPS panels, potentially resulting in lower brightness and no ProMotion support.

Marvel Rivals will soon get new heroes every month

  • Marvel Rivals will release new heroes every month with shorter seasons.
  • The seasons will be reduced to two months and a new hero will be introduced at the start and halfway through the season.
  • The rate of earning in-game currency and unlocking cosmetics on the battle pass will be adjusted accordingly.
  • This release schedule is faster compared to its competitor, Overwatch 2, and will bring new team-up abilities, gifting cosmetics, recolors of skins, and balance updates.
